Children

"Did you want children when you were a kid?" Jane asked Maura.

The doctor had her eyes on a journal article and was caught off guard by Jane's question. She closed the journal and focused on Jane who was playing on her tablet.

"No," she answered succinctly.

Their legs were tangled underneath a throw on Maura's couch. This was hardly enough contact for Jane. The detective reached out and took the small hand of her best friend.

"Never?" Jane tilted her head to the side with the question.

"Not as a kid, no," Maura reached for her wine glass.

The brunette contemplated what might be implied by the answer. She watched the doctor closely as she swallowed her wine.

"And now?" Jane wondered.

"I am freezing my eggs," Maura answered in seriousness causing Jane to chuckle. "What?"

"You were actually serious about that?" Jane loved the quirkiness of this woman. "Do I even want to know how something like that works?"

Raising an eyebrow, Maura made Jane crack up. The detective leaned forward to kiss the perfect hand she held in her own.

"What changed your mind? About having kids," Jane asked sincerely.

"Your family."

"What? Why?" Jane was surprised.

Maura's eyes got misty, something that it had taken years for her to feel comfortable enough with Jane to do without the urge to hide.

"Honey..." Jane whispered, her free hand cupping Maura's cheek.

"It was the first time I truly understood the love of family," Maura leaned into Jane's hand.

Now Jane was tearing up.

"Just when I think I couldn't possibly love you more, you go saying something like that," Jane's voice was breaking.

"I mean it," Maura smiled and pressed a kiss into the palm of Jane's hand.

"I never doubt," Jane whispered before kissing Maura's forehead.

"We've never talked about it before, but if you decide that you want to have a baby," Jane's voice was thick with emotion. "I will be completely supportive."

Happy tears were now streaming down Maura's cheeks.

"If we decide, Jane."

Maura's words were a reminder of how much had changed since Jane first allowed her feelings for her best friend to be openly expressed. They were in this together now.

"We," Jane murmured before pressing her lips to those of her girlfriend.

We: One simple word that had come to mean everything to them both.
